Analysis

The most recent figure for military expenditure in South Korea is 47.57 billion current USD, measured in 2024.

That represents a change of down 0.5% on the previous year and up 26.7% over ten years.

Over the whole period, military expenditure in South Korea peaked at 50.87 billion current USD in 2021 and was at its lowest, 132.13 million current USD, in 1965.

South Korea ranks 11th of 166 countries on this measure, in the top 10%.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Averages by decade

DecadeAverage LowestHighest Years
1960s 209.46 million current USD 132.13 million current USD 347.03 million current USD 10
1970s 1.45 billion current USD 386.40 million current USD 3.54 billion current USD 10
1980s 5.60 billion current USD 3.98 billion current USD 9.47 billion current USD 10
1990s 12.85 billion current USD 10.11 billion current USD 16.41 billion current USD 10
2000s 20.02 billion current USD 12.94 billion current USD 27.73 billion current USD 10
2010s 36.28 billion current USD 28.18 billion current USD 44.10 billion current USD 10
2020s 47.75 billion current USD 46.12 billion current USD 50.87 billion current USD 5
